I tend to use jasmine incense for most of my cleansing, when this is the method I use. No real logic to using jasmine other than that it's my favourite scent.
Just pick a scent, light it, and slowly move each card through the smoke. (Don't place the cards above the smoke and leave them, as the resin from the incense will stain your cards! I did this once with a silver necklace and really regretted it!)

I was mostly joking about the possession bit. If you read Japanese myths and folktales, there's some amusing ones of haunted books, shoes, toys, etc. Traditional Japanese culture had an animistic view of their environment (basically "life exists in everything"), so it wasn't far-fetched for objects to have their own minds at times.
